在这个数字化时代,网页开发已经成为了一个至关重要的技能。而PHP作为后端开发的主流语言之一,结合前端框架的使用,可以让我们更加高效地打造出优秀的网页应用。本文将详细介绍如何学会PHP模板引用,并轻松驾驭前端框架,助力你成为高效网页开发的行家里手。
一、PHP模板引用入门
1.1 什么是PHP模板
PHP模板是一种将PHP代码与HTML页面分离的技术。通过使用模板,我们可以将重复的HTML代码抽离出来,提高代码的可维护性和复用性。
1.2 PHP模板的常用方法
- 使用PHP的
<?php ?>标签:在HTML页面中插入PHP代码,实现动态内容展示。 - 使用第三方模板引擎:如Smarty、Twig等,提供更丰富的模板功能。
1.3 PHP模板示例
<!DOCTYPE html>
<html>
<head>
<title>PHP模板示例</title>
</head>
<body>
<h1><?php echo $title; ?></h1>
<p><?php echo $content; ?></p>
</body>
</html>
二、前端框架介绍
2.1 前端框架的作用
前端框架可以帮助开发者快速构建响应式、跨平台的网页应用,提高开发效率。
2.2 常用前端框架
- Bootstrap:一个流行的前端框架,提供丰富的组件和样式。
- jQuery:一个快速、小巧的JavaScript库,简化了DOM操作和事件处理。
- Vue.js:一个渐进式JavaScript框架,用于构建用户界面和单页应用。
2.3 前端框架示例
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Vue.js示例</title>
<script src="https://cdn.jsdelivr.net/npm/vue@2.6.14/dist/vue.js"></script>
</head>
<body>
<div id="app">
<h1>{{ message }}</h1>
</div>
<script>
new Vue({
el: '#app',
data: {
message: 'Hello, Vue.js!'
}
});
</script>
</body>
</html>
三、PHP与前端框架的结合
3.1 数据交互
在PHP后端获取数据,并通过JSON格式返回给前端框架。
<?php
// 假设已经获取到数据
$data = [
'title' => 'PHP与前端框架结合',
'content' => '通过PHP获取数据,并通过前端框架展示。'
];
// 返回JSON格式数据
header('Content-Type: application/json');
echo json_encode($data);
?>
3.2 跨域请求
在开发过程中,可能会遇到跨域请求的问题。可以使用CORS(跨源资源共享)技术来解决这个问题。
// 前端代码
fetch('https://example.com/api/data')
.then(response => response.json())
.then(data => {
console.log(data);
});
四、高效网页开发攻略
4.1 学习与实践
不断学习新知识,多实践,积累经验。
4.2 模块化开发
将项目拆分成多个模块,提高代码的可维护性和复用性。
4.3 代码规范
遵循代码规范,提高代码质量和可读性。
4.4 调试与优化
学会使用调试工具,及时发现并解决问题。对项目进行性能优化,提高用户体验。
总结
学会PHP模板引用和前端框架的使用,可以帮助我们高效地开发网页应用。通过本文的介绍,相信你已经掌握了这些技能。现在,就让我们一起努力,成为高效网页开发的行家里手吧!
